“Tim Is A Legend Already” – Hardy Was Most Nervous To Ask Tim McGraw To Be On “McArthur” With Morgan Wallen & Eric Church
Three of the biggest names in mainstream country music. In January, HARDY released his highly-anticipated song “McArthur,” which is a collaboration with Eric Church, Morgan Wallen and Tim McGraw. Luke Combs Breaks New Attendance Record Overseas As Sweden Show Is Now The Largest Country Music Crowd Ever In The Nordic Region
Breaking more attendance records… this time overseas, and not just at one venue… this one goes for an entire region. Luke Combs has already broke records stateside on his My Kinda Saturday Night tour, and in may, he marked his third record-breaking concert when he made a stop at Ohio Stadium (home of the Ohio State Buckeyes) in Columbus, Ohio, as the concert drew 97,367.
